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 4 chicken breasts without skin and bones
- 1 cup of either mayonnaise or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up of par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on of seasoning salt
- 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per
- 1 teaspoon of garlic powder
How to Make Melt in Your Mouth Chicken
Step 1: Mix the Coating
In a separate bowl, mix together the ingredients:
1. Add mayonnaise or Greek yogurt, parmesan cheese, seasoning salt, black pepper, and garlic powder into the bowl.
2. Stir until well combined to create a smooth mixture.
Step 2: Prepare the Chicken
Spread the mixture uniformly over each chicken breast:
1. Take each chicken breast and coat one side thoroughly with the mixture.
2. Flip over and repeat on the other side until fully covered.
Step 3: Bake the Chicken
Place the chicken into a baking dish:
1. Preheat your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.
2. Arrange coated chicken breasts in the baking dish.
3. Bake for around 45 minutes or until fully cooked through.
Step 4: Serve
Once done, remove from the oven:
1. Let it cool slightly before serving.
2. Plate alongside your favorite sides and enjoy immediately!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When preparing Melt in Your Mouth Chicken, there are a few common pitfalls to be aware of to ensure your dish turns out perfectly.
- Skipping the marinating step: Marinating the chicken helps to infuse flavors. Allow the chicken to soak in the mixture for at least 30 minutes for a richer taste.
- Using low-quality ingredients: Quality matters! Opt for fresh chicken and high-quality mayonnaise or Greek yogurt for the best results.
- Not preheating the oven: Always preheat your oven before baking. This ensures even cooking and optimal texture for your chicken.
- Overcooking the chicken: Overcooked chicken can be dry. Use a meat thermometer to check that it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F.
- Neglecting to rest the chicken: Letting the chicken rest after baking allows the juices to redistribute, enhancing tenderness.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ftovers in an airtight container.
- Melt in Your Mouth Chicken can stay fresh in the fridge for up to 3 days.
Freezing Melt in Your Mouth Chicken
- Wrap individual portions tightly in plastic wrap or foil, then place them in a freezer-safe bag.
- The dish can be frozen for up to 3 months.
Reheating Melt in Your Mouth Chicken
-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F. Place chicken on a baking sheet and heat for about 20 minutes or until warmed through.
- Microwave: Place on a microwave-safe plate and cover with a damp paper towel. Heat on medium power for 2-3 minutes or until hot.
- Stovetop: Warm over medium heat in a skillet with a splash of broth or water, covering with a lid until heated through.

Ingredients
- 4 skinless, boneless chicken breasts
- 1 cup mayonnaise or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on seasoning sal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F.
- In a mixing bowl, combine mayonnaise or Greek yogurt, parmesan cheese, seasoning salt, black pepper, and garlic powder until smooth.
- Coat each chicken breast thoroughly with the mixture on both sides.
- Place the coated chicken in a baking dish and bake for approximately 45 minutes or until fully cooked.
